Webinar invitation: Welsh Landscapes for Rare Bumblebees – Thursday 15th July 2021 at 10:30-12:00

Please see this Webinar information (Bilingual) to present the key findings of ‘Welsh Landscapes for Rare Bumblebees’.

The project focused on collating up-to-date records across Wales for seven rare and priority bumblebee species* and used this data to identify rare bumblebee hotspots across Wales, to analyse their preferred habitats and landscapes, to identify priority areas for further survey and conservation action, and to engage key stakeholders in their conservation

Beekeeping practical training videos for beginners

Presented by our Training and Education Officer, Jeremy Percy, these three short videos are designed to provide a simple introduction to Beekeeping. They are not intended to be all encompassing and should not be considered an alternative to practical learning.

They are based loosely on the PBKA training sessions that normally take place at the Association’s training apiary.
